Your responsibilities

Position Summary

The Administrative Assistant Corporate Office provides high-level administrative and operational support within the corporate office, reporting directly to the Executive Administrator/Office Manager. This role supports the President of the Company while also serving as a key resource across multiple departments and business units.

This position plays a critical role in ensuring seamless executive support, accurate administrative reporting, and efficient coordination across systems and processes. The ideal candidate is highly organized, detail-oriented, and capable of managing multiple priorities in a fast-paced corporate environment.

Essential Duties & Responsibilities

  • Executive & Calendar Management
    • Provide direct administrative support to the President, including complex calendar management and prioritization
    • Coordinate meetings, leadership sessions, and executive-level engagements
    • Anticipate scheduling conflicts and proactively resolve them
    • Maintain strict confidentiality when handling sensitive information
  • Systems & Administrative Reporting
    • Accurately report and track work hours using internal systems (e.g., Panda or equivalent tools)
    • Utilize Workforce Management (WFM) systems to support reporting of hires, terminations, and employee updates
    • Maintain and update administrative records to ensure data accuracy and compliance
    • Support reporting needs across departments by gathering and organizing relevant data
  • Travel & Logistics Coordination
    • Coordinate business travel arrangements using corporate travel platforms (e.g., Egencia or similar tools)
    • Manage itineraries, bookings, and travel-related documentation for executives and leadership
    • Support logistics for internal and external meetings, including room setup, materials, and coordination
  • Office & Operational Support
    • Partner with the Executive Administrator/Office Manager to maintain smooth office operations
    • Manage office supply inventory and vendor coordination
    • Assist with onboarding logistics, including workspace setup and coordination of resources
    • Support corporate events, meetings, and leadership offsites
  • Cross-Functional & Departmental Support
    • Provide administrative support to multiple departments and business units as needed
    • Assist with project coordination, including tracking timelines and deliverables
    • Act as a liaison between leadership, departments, and external partners
    • Support document preparation, presentations, and communications across functions
  • Communication & Coordination
    • Serve as a point of contact for internal and external stakeholders
    • Screen and route communications appropriately (email, calls, visitors)
    • Draft and distribute professional communications on behalf of leadership

From receiving your documents to acceptance: the application process

Step 1

Online application

Have you found an interesting vacancy? Then apply online. You won’t need more than 10 minutes. The entire application process – from initial contact to response – usually takes between four and six weeks.

Step 2

Receipt of your application

You will receive confirmation that we have received your application – within a few minutes if you apply online; it may take a couple of days if you apply by email. Our recruiters check your application documents and get in touch with you. For some positions we will conduct a preliminary telephone interview with you.

Step 3

Review by functional department

Our recruiter submits a preliminary selection of candidates to the specialist department for consideration. The department will then look closely to check whether your qualifications meet the requirements of the job.

Step 4

Interview

If you are a suitable candidate for the job, we’d like to get to know you personally in an interview with the specialist department and HR. If you or we need more time, we'll invite you to a second interview.

Step 5

The offer

Once we have agreed the contractual details, we will send you an employment contract. We will of course also let you know if your application is not successful.

Step 6

Starting out with us

Finally the time has come: welcome to thyssenkrupp!

Step 7

Onboarding

When you sign your contract you take your first step into one of the world’s biggest companies. We’re there to support you – right from the start.
